Educational Value & Skill Development

Strong sentence writing and fluency skills play a vital role in early academic success, and the 1st Grade Sentence Writing and Fluency Worksheets PDF provides meaningful practice that supports multiple areas of development. Academically, these worksheets help students organize their thoughts, use correct grammar, and apply punctuation appropriately. Clear sentence writing also supports reading comprehension, as students better understand how ideas are connected in text.

From a cognitive standpoint, forming sentences strengthens memory, sequencing, and language processing skills. Reading sentences fluently requires children to recognize words automatically, freeing up mental energy to focus on meaning rather than decoding. This balance between writing and reading supports overall literacy growth.

Confidence and independence develop as students successfully complete tasks on their own. Repeated practice helps children internalize sentence patterns, making writing feel more natural and less intimidating. Over time, students progress from copying sentences to generating their own ideas in writing. This gradual skill development prepares learners for longer writing tasks and more advanced reading expectations in later grades.

Why Focus on Sentence Writing and Fluency?

Sentence writing and reading fluency are cornerstones of early language arts instruction. In first grade, students are expected to move beyond individual words and begin expressing complete thoughts in writing. Understanding how to form clear sentences helps children communicate ideas effectively and supports their overall language development.

Fluency is equally important because it allows students to read smoothly and with understanding. When children read fluently, they can focus on comprehension rather than struggling with each word. These skills work together, as writing reinforces reading patterns and reading strengthens writing awareness.

Repetition and guided practice are key to mastering these foundational skills. Worksheets provide consistent opportunities to practice sentence construction and fluent reading in a low-pressure setting. This approach aligns with U.S. early learning standards, which emphasize writing simple sentences, using correct conventions, and reading with accuracy and expression. Focusing on these skills early helps ensure long-term success in literacy.
